The rural province of Melegra, in the east islands of Beluaterra, has long been one of the core territories of the realm Republic of Fwuvoghor.

The fields and forests of Melegra provide fruits and vegetables, and its shores afford remarkable fishing. Most of the people live in small villages, near the shore and away from the tropical forests, which are teeming with wildlife. Before the undead came, Melegra's forests were popular destinations for nobles looking to prove themselves as hunters and trackers.

A monastery resides in one of the larger villages in the southwest of Melegra, set up by the first settlers of Beluaterra.

The Fwuvoghor bridge ranks among the engineering marvels of the island, built from marble from Norjke. In former times, the bridge was guarded on both sides, with customs houses on either shore. Today, those customs houses have been cleared away so that travelers can cross freely, increasing trade and making the trip much easier.
